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 7379-12-6 includes 7 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 4 digits, 7,3,7 and 9 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 1 and 2 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 7379-12:
(6*7)+(5*3)+(4*7)+(3*9)+(2*1)+(1*2)=116
116 % 10 = 6
So 7379-12-6 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

Site-selective oxidation of unactivated C sp 3-H bonds with hypervalent iodine(III) reagents

Moteki, Shin A.,Usui, Asuka,Zhang, Tiexin,Solorio Alvarado, Cesar R.,Maruoka, Keiji

supporting information, p. 8657 - 8660 (2013/09/12)

By design: The site-selective oxidation of unactivated secondary C sp 3-H bonds was accomplished with hypervalent iodine(III) reagents and tert-butyl hydroperoxide (see scheme). The preparation and derivatization of the hypervalent iodine(III) reagent are simple, thus allowing the rational design of these reagents to optimize the site selectivity of the oxidation. Copyright

Rhodium Zeolites as Bifunctional Catalysts for the Synthesis of 2-Methylhexan-3-one and Heptan-4-one from Propylene, Carbon Monoxide, and Hydrogen

Rode, Edward,Davis, Mark E.,Hanson, Brian E.

, p. 716 - 717 (2007/10/02)

RhNaX and RhNaY zeolites behave as bifunctional catalysts for the synthesis of C7 ketones from C3H6, CO, and H2 at atmospheric pressure and 120-150 deg C.
